To Chnage Nuxeo Логин Свойства

Я новичок в Nuxeo. Я успешно внедрил SSO с LDAP-CAS-NUXEO, но Nuxeo принимает учетные данные для входа в систему как имя пользователя и пароль. Но я хочу изменить его на E-mail и пароль. Я не могу найти способ сделать это. Любая помощь в этом будет очень заметна.

1 ответ

Решение

Если вы используете LDAP и CAS, вам просто нужно изменить одно свойство в default-ldap-users-directory-config.xml.

<extension target="org.nuxeo.ecm.directory.ldap.LDAPDirectoryFactory"
point="directories">
<directory name="userDirectory">
  <server>default</server>
  <schema>user</schema>
  <idField>username</idField>
  <passwordField>password</passwordField>

.....

здесь, в <idField> Вы можете использовать электронную почту вместо имени пользователя.

Другие вопросы по тегам